Accommodation
This is package deal heaven so shop around for the best deals but remember location!! if you want more of a beach holiday look to stay near nissi beach (the best beach in Agia Napa). for the night life look to book central (the closer the better). its easier to get a taxi to the beach from the town. Than to get a taxi out of town after clubbing!!!
I would recommend booking a room close to the square (party central) then hire a moped to get to the beach. Remember mopeds are dangerous and many accidents and deaths happen each year due to people messing about on them [be warned] drive safe!!
room standards-you get what you pay for!! generally throughout all the hotels in Agia Napa the rooms are very basic with little in the way of furnishings, but very clean!!. try to find a room with air con this will not cost much more but well worth

Temperature
Best time to party in Agia Napa is the start of July, the weather is hot but not insanely hot and the town is busy for the night life. Where as the start of the season (the square) can be fairly quite (still mad!) but not as busy.... avoid august if possible, the heat is unbearable!!
What to do by day!!!
Chill out on nissi beach this is all ways a good option... this is the place to be in Agia Napa by day a beautiful beach with clear water and some cool water sports. Plus at the back of the beach there are a few bars and food shops so basically your sorted.
Nothing goes on in the town(central) by day just like a spooky ghost town. You could go to look around the harbor, for trips around the island, or fishing, which has a small beach.
Or simply wake up very late and crash out around the pool at your hotel, the choice is yours!!
What to do by night!!
well a good start is dinner, find something that takes your fancy and proceed directly to the nearest pub.(not the square) its good to start off in the pubs around the outskirts off the square MUCH CHEAPER and a good place to discuss the plan for the nights activities like what club you want to end up in. GOOD TIP! ask behind the bar if they have any free tickets to the clubs you will find most of them have.
Now you've had a few beer and got your FREE club tickets head into the square........i not even going to bother to name all the pubs, there's no need because its just a mass off people. Find a cool spot and just enjoy the party!!!at about 12 its time to find a club..HERE ARE JUST A FEW!
The clubs
The clubs in Agia Napa are not super clubs, in fact they are more like small discos but still a quality night out and a great place to pull...
gas street a great club with 2 rooms one an 80's room and a garage room which you can switch as many times as you like the best place to end up if you are undecided what sort of night you want.
carwash a cheesy disco club but when your steaming can be so much fun. All the classic's all night long..
castle club this is a large club with a chill out area outside, often plays host to the more famous DJ's check it out..
kool club nice club to chill out with some funky dance tracks and popular dance music.. |
